This year, the Gentse Feesten saw fewer visitors, with reports indicating 85,000 less compared to previous years. Yet, the event maintained its charm, with street artists enlivening Klein Turkije and spontaneous tango dances in Baudelopark. Could a smaller crowd mean a better experience for festival-goers?

From quieter nights with reduced noise complaints to the usual mix of football shirts, bikinis, and tattoos, the festival continues to evolve. But what lessons can be drawn from these shifts as Gent prepares for future editions?
